Why finance is the one that catches people out

Roughly a third of used cars checked in the UK carry some kind of hidden history, and outstanding finance is the most common. If a previous keeper stopped paying, the finance company owns the car no matter how honestly you bought it. The report shows the agreement type, lender and start date, so you know before money changes hands.
